summaryrefslogtreecommitdiffstats
path: root/modules-available/statistics_reporting/inc/getdata.inc.php
diff options
context:
space:
mode:
authorUdo Walter2017-01-17 13:47:24 +0100
committerUdo Walter2017-01-17 13:47:24 +0100
commit4910fa0b9f5ca6b6063965cc516ced8d72f8be5b (patch)
tree7514244884661c4e7fc323d6d67587616237885b /modules-available/statistics_reporting/inc/getdata.inc.php
parent[statistics_reporting] added cronjob for weekly report (diff)
downloadslx-admin-4910fa0b9f5ca6b6063965cc516ced8d72f8be5b.tar.gz
slx-admin-4910fa0b9f5ca6b6063965cc516ced8d72f8be5b.tar.xz
slx-admin-4910fa0b9f5ca6b6063965cc516ced8d72f8be5b.zip
[statistics_reporting] added vm name anonymization
Diffstat (limited to 'modules-available/statistics_reporting/inc/getdata.inc.php')
-rw-r--r--modules-available/statistics_reporting/inc/getdata.inc.php5
1 files changed, 3 insertions, 2 deletions
diff --git a/modules-available/statistics_reporting/inc/getdata.inc.php b/modules-available/statistics_reporting/inc/getdata.inc.php
index 880256d6..cfb63658 100644
--- a/modules-available/statistics_reporting/inc/getdata.inc.php
+++ b/modules-available/statistics_reporting/inc/getdata.inc.php
@@ -84,11 +84,12 @@ class GetData
// per vm
- public static function perVM() {
+ public static function perVM($anonymize = false) {
$res = Queries::getVMStatistics(self::$from, self::$to, self::$lowerTimeBound, self::$upperTimeBound);
$data = array();
+ $vm = $anonymize ? 'vmHash' : 'name';
while ($row = $res->fetch(PDO::FETCH_ASSOC)) {
- $data[] = array('vm' => $row['name'], 'sessions' => $row['count']);
+ $data[] = array('vm' => $row[$vm], 'sessions' => $row['count']);
}
return $data;
}